Tom Phillips comes to St. Monica after serving for three years as Vice Chancellor and Assistant to the Bishop for Administrative Matters in the Diocese of Metuchen, New Jersey. However, he is no stranger to the Philadelphia area, having grown up and lived most of his life in upper Montgomery County and, prior to his work in Metuchen, served as Director of Campus Ministry at Archbishop John Carroll High School for seven years. In that time, he came to know many families from St. Monica and experienced the commitment and passion they have for this parish community. In his role as Director of Parish Mission Support, Tom will assist Father Zlock in overseeing the various administrative responsibilities which are part of the everyday functioning of the parish. This will include advising Father in the governance of St. Monica, interfacing with people and groups in and outside of the parish, and ensuring that those who serve in the various ministries and mission of the parish are supported appropriately.
